What is ETL?

ETL stands for Extract, Transform, Load. It refers to a process of extracting data from various sources, transforming it to meet specific requirements, and loading it into a target destination, such as a database or a data warehouse.

The ETL process involves retrieving data from multiple sources, applying data transformations, such as cleaning, filtering, and aggregating, and then loading the transformed data into a centralized repository for further analysis and reporting.

ETL is crucial in data integration and plays a significant role in data engineering and analytics, enabling organizations to consolidate and analyze data from diverse sources to gain valuable insights and make informed decisions.

Who is ETL Developer?

An ETL (Extract, Transform, Load) Developer is a professional responsible for designing, developing, and maintaining the ETL workflows and processes within an organization.

They work closely with data engineers, data analysts, and other stakeholders to ensure the seamless extraction, transformation, and loading of data from various sources into a target destination, such as a data warehouse or a data mart.

The primary role of an ETL Developer involves Data Extraction, Data Transformation, Data Loading, Error Handling etc.

To perform these tasks, ETL Developers typically utilize ETL tools, programming languages, and SQL (Structured Query Language).

They possess skills in data integration, data modeling, data warehousing concepts, and have a strong understanding of database systems and data manipulation.

ETL Developers play a critical role in ensuring accurate and reliable data for analysis, reporting, and decision-making within an organization.

Role and Responsibilities of an ETL Developer

ETL Developers are responsible for the end-to-end management of data movement and transformation processes, Their primary responsibilities include:

1. Data Extraction:

ETL Developer extract data from multiple sources, such as databases, files, APIs, or web scraping tools.

They understand the data structures and design efficient extraction mechanisms.

2. Data Transformation:

ETL Developer apply various transformations to the extracted data, such as data cleansing, filtering, aggregation, joining, and normalization.

They ensure data quality, consistency, and adherence to business rules.

3. Data Loading:

ETL Developer load the transformed data into the target destination, which could be a data warehouse, data mart, or any other storage system.

They optimize the loading process for efficiency and scalability.

4. Error Handling:

ETL Developer handle errors and exceptions that occur during the ETL process, implementing strategies for data validation, error logging, and data reconciliation.

Skills Required for ETL Developer

Successful ETL Developer possess a combination of technical and analytical skills.

Some of the key skills required for ETL Developer include:

1. Data Integration and ETL Tools:

Proficiency in ETL tools such as Informatica PowerCenter, IBM DataStage, Microsoft SSIS, Talend, or Apache NiFi is essential.

ETL Developer should be familiar with the features, functionalities, and best practices of these tools.

2. SQL and Database Knowledge:

Strong SQL skills are crucial for data extraction, transformation, and loading. ETL Developer should have a good understanding of relational databases, data modeling, and database query optimization.

3. Programming Languages:

ETL Developer should be proficient in programming languages like Python, Java, or Scala.

These languages are often used for scripting, data manipulation, and implementing custom ETL logic.

4. Data Warehousing Concepts:

A solid understanding of data warehousing concepts, including dimensional modeling, star schema, snowflake schema, and slowly changing dimensions, is necessary for designing efficient ETL workflows.

5. Data Analysis and Problem-Solving:

ETL Developer should possess strong analytical and problem-solving skills to identify data issues, troubleshoot errors, and optimize ETL processes for performance and scalability.

Tools Used by ETL Developer

ETL Developer leverage a range of tools and technologies to perform their tasks effectively. Here are some commonly used tools:

1. Informatica PowerCenter:

Informatica PowerCenter is a popular ETL tool that provides comprehensive capabilities for data integration, data quality, and data governance.

It offers a visual development environment and supports various data sources and targets.

2. IBM DataStage:

IBM DataStage is an enterprise-level ETL tool that enables users to design, develop, and manage complex ETL workflows.

It offers a scalable parallel processing engine and supports integration with various databases and data formats.

3. Microsoft SQL Server Integration Services (SSIS):

SSIS is an ETL tool provided by Microsoft as part of SQL Server. It allows developers to build ETL workflows using a visual interface and provides seamless integration with SQL Server databases.

4. Talend:

Talend is an open-source ETL tool that offers a wide range of data integration and ETL capabilities.

It supports a visual design environment and provides connectors for various databases, file formats, and cloud platforms.

5. Apache NiFi:

Apache NiFi is an open-source data integration and ETL tool that focuses on data flow management.

It offers a graphical user interface for designing and managing data pipelines and supports real-time data streaming.

Examples of ETL Development

To illustrate the work of an ETL Developer, let’s consider a few examples:

1. Customer Data Integration:

ETL Developers working for an e-commerce company may design and develop an ETL workflow to integrate customer data from multiple sources, such as the website, CRM system, and marketing databases.

They would extract customer-related information, perform data cleansing and deduplication, and load the consolidated customer data into a central customer database.

2. Financial Data Processing:

In the banking sector, an ETL Developer may be responsible for building ETL processes to handle financial data from various systems, such as transactional databases, external data feeds, and legacy systems.

They would extract transaction data, apply business rules for data validation and enrichment, and load the transformed data into a data warehouse for further analysis and reporting.

3. Healthcare Data Integration:

An ETL Developer in the healthcare industry might work on integrating patient data from multiple sources, such as electronic health records (EHRs), laboratory systems, and claims databases.

They would extract patient demographics, medical history, lab results, and claims data, perform data mappings and transformations, and load the harmonized data into a unified data repository for clinical analysis and research.

4. Social Media Analytics:

ETL Developers involved in social media analytics may design ETL workflows to extract data from various social media platforms, such as Twitter, Facebook, and Instagram.

They would extract user interactions, perform sentiment analysis, aggregate statistics, and load the processed data into a data warehouse or data lake for further analysis and visualization.
